Overview

El Chapin Restaurant & Bakery, nestled in the vibrant heart of North Bergen, New Jersey, is a genuine gem for those craving the rich flavors of Guatemalan cuisine. This modest yet welcoming spot on Bergenline Avenue offers a culinary journey that transports you straight to Central America with every bite.

The menu is a celebration of traditional dishes that showcase the depth and warmth of Guatemalan home cooking. Standouts such as the Pan Zanahoria—a delicately spiced carrot bread—highlight the bakery’s skilled craftsmanship. The main plates, including tender Pollo Orneado and Costilla Azada, offer robust flavors paired with refined seasonings, balancing meat and vegetables in a way that feels both familiar and indulgent. The Bandeja El Chapin serves as a perfect sampler, allowing diners to explore a variety of textures and tastes all at once.

The atmosphere here is intimate, evoking the feel of a local neighborhood kitchen. Friendly staff, like Adriana, contribute to a sense of warmth and community, making every visit memorable. The service is attentive without being intrusive, striking a seamless harmony between efficiency and genuine hospitality.

For those who appreciate authenticity, El Chapin delivers not only through its dishes but also with the inclusion of traditional accompaniments and beverages. The tostadas topped with fresh avocado and pepian capture the essence of home-style cooking, while the horchata and rosa de Jamaica offer refreshing sips that complement the meal beautifully. The bakery section extends the experience with delightful pan dulce varieties—perfect for takeaway treats that echo the flavors of Guatemalan streets.

El Chapin’s appeal extends widely—from families seeking an authentic cultural meal to adventurous food lovers eager to explore regional specialties beyond the usual Latin fare. The combination of genuine flavors, inviting space, and affordable pricing creates an approachable yet distinct destination within the diverse culinary landscape of North Bergen.

In essence, El Chapin Restaurant & Bakery stands out as a heartfelt tribute to Guatemalan traditions. It’s more than just a restaurant—it is a place where rich heritage meets everyday comfort, making it a must-visit for anyone eager to savor genuine Central American cuisine in an inviting and unpretentious setting.

Fantastic food and service. This is a small establishment but very authentic. I purchased a tostada with aguacate and pepian. The tostada was great as it came with some tomato sauce and cheese, but for $3 I would have expected two of them. It was average size. I asked about small tamales called chuchitos which they had but did not gave loroco which is a plant and very tasty. Next was the pepian which came out piping hot. It had rice and 3 tortillas. The tomato based broth had squash and carrots and one piece of hen, not chicken. Everything was delicious and the spices in the broth were not spicy but gave great flavor to the vegetables. My only complaint was that the hen was tough meat and didn't have enough meat. Next time I may ask if they can use chicken instead or Breast instead of thigh and leg. Overall I recommend this place because the menu is authentic and the food is tasty. I also took some sweet bread to go. They have pan dulce, lenguas and champuradas to make a few. For drinks they have horchata, rosa de Jamaica and jugo de piña.
